Output 786fd1491ef1829f03d52cdce519c32ef0f572c46d783afe3433d883eb254827:42

value
107986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1309260bb6ec4b53542dc92389e9b4bb3b78ec01 OP_EQUAL
address
33RfiqzdDisKjZ1cN7SgXS7a2urPUntR5a
transaction
786fd1491ef1829f03d52cdce519c32ef0f572c46d783afe3433d883eb254827
spent
true